    In today’s podcast I’m going to cover:
    1. Whether the length of time you have a missing period influences your time to recover from hypothalamic amenorrhea and regain your menstrual cycle
    2. What are the factors that influence how long it takes to recover your period from hypothalamic amenorrhea
    3. The average length of time it takes most people to get their period back from hypothalamic amenorrhea (as little as 3 months in some cases!)
    4. Why some people get their periods back faster than others during hypothalamic amenorrhea recovery
    5. Reasons why it might be taking longer for your period to come back during hypothalamic amenorrhea recovery
